formal-proversFormal verification with Lean 4, Coq, and Z3 SMT solver
Install via ClawdBot CLI:
clawdbot install willamhou/formal-proversGrade Fair — based on market validation, documentation quality, package completeness, maintenance status, and authenticity signals.
Calls external URL not in known-safe list
https://github.com/Prismer-AI/PrismerAudited Apr 17, 2026 · audit v1.0
Generated Mar 22, 2026
Researchers and students in mathematics, computer science, or formal methods use this skill to verify proofs in Lean 4 or Coq for papers, theses, or coursework. It helps ensure correctness of complex theorems and automates checking of SMT formulas with Z3, reducing manual errors in academic workflows.
Engineers at tech firms, especially in safety-critical domains like aerospace or finance, use this skill to formally verify algorithms or protocols. By integrating Lean 4 or Coq checks into development pipelines, they can catch bugs early and ensure code meets rigorous specifications, enhancing software reliability.
Security analysts employ Z3 through this skill to model and solve satisfiability problems for vulnerability assessments or protocol analysis. It automates checking of security constraints in SMT-LIB2 format, aiding in penetration testing and threat modeling without external services.
Hardware engineers in semiconductor or electronics companies use this skill to verify circuit designs or hardware descriptions with formal methods. By running Coq or Z3 checks on logic proofs, they ensure designs meet specifications before fabrication, reducing costly errors in production.
AI developers and researchers integrate this skill into AI agents or automated reasoning systems to verify logical consistency of generated proofs or models. It enables real-time checking of Lean 4 or Coq code in AI-driven academic or industrial projects, improving trust in automated outputs.
Offer this skill as part of a cloud-based formal verification service with tiered subscriptions. Provide additional features like collaborative proof editing, version control integration, and advanced analytics on verification results, targeting academic institutions and enterprises for recurring revenue.
Sell enterprise licenses to large tech or finance companies for on-premises deployment of the skill with custom integrations. Include premium support, training, and priority updates, generating revenue through one-time license fees and ongoing support contracts.
Provide the core skill for free to attract individual users and small teams, then monetize through premium add-ons like extended timeout limits, batch processing capabilities, or integration with proprietary verification frameworks. Upsell to power users in research or industry.
💬 Integration Tip
Ensure local binaries (lean, coqc, z3) are installed and accessible in the system PATH; use prover_status to verify availability before running checks to avoid errors.
Scored Apr 19, 2026
Guide for creating effective skills. This skill should be used when users want to create a new skill (or update an existing skill) that extends Claude's capabilities with specialized knowledge, workflows, or tool integrations.
Systematic code review patterns covering security, performance, maintainability, correctness, and testing — with severity levels, structured feedback guidance, review process, and anti-patterns to avoid. Use when reviewing PRs, establishing review standards, or improving review quality.
Coding style memory that adapts to your preferences, conventions, and patterns for consistent coding.
Provides a 7-step debugging protocol plus language-specific commands to systematically identify, verify, and fix software bugs across multiple environments.
Control and operate Opencode via slash commands. Use this skill to manage sessions, select models, switch agents (plan/build), and coordinate coding through Opencode.
Use when starting any conversation - establishes how to find and use skills, requiring Skill tool invocation before ANY response including clarifying questions